alaTest has collected and analyzed 135 reviews of Sony DVP S550D. The average rating for this product is 3.3/5, compared to an average rating of 3.8/5 for other DVD Players for all reviews.

We analyzed user and expert ratings, product age and more factors. Compared to other DVD Players the Sony DVP S550D is awarded an overall alaScore™ of 66/100 = Good quality.

Consumer review (epinions.com)

Great choice for old sound systems

 

If you have a sound system that is a few years old but works great, you're going to need this DVD player.

Built in dolby digital decoder, never malfunctions, great picture and sound, good system upgrade

Price, price, no zoom, doesn't read CD-R's, and price again.

Consumer review (epinions.com)

Get one before they're gone!

 

Found this for $299 over at Circuit City. In comparing what was available at this price point, nothing had the jog dial or the 96 KHZ DAC built-in. This is last year's model, and was priced at $500, so this is a pretty good deal given the build...

Build quality, feature set, image quality

Can't think of any
